Pedal to the Metal: Why Renegade Racing is Still a Browser Legend

If you’ve ever spent an afternoon browsing through game portals like Friv, chances are you’ve encountered the high-octane madness of Renegade Racing

. Developed by Not Doppler and Paul Gene, this side-view racer has racked up over 190 million plays online, proving that simple mechanics often make for the most addictive fun. What is Renegade Racing? Unlike your standard simulation racers, Renegade Racing

is all about "wacky" physics and adrenaline-filled stunts. You aren't just driving from A to B; you're flipping, jumping, and crashing through gravity-bending worlds to stay ahead of five other competitors. Why We Love It

The charm of the game lies in its progression and pure absurdity. Here’s a breakdown of what keeps players coming back: Pedal to the Metal: Why Renegade Racing is

The "Turbo" Stunt Mechanic: Doing flips isn't just for show—every stunt you land fills your turbo meter, giving you the speed boosts needed to overtake opponents.

Insane Vehicle Roster: You start with basic cars but eventually unlock everything from a sleek police car to a Not Doppler bus, a tank, and even a monster truck hearse.

Diverse Worlds: Races take you through peaceful Docks, trap-filled Ice Caverns, and the fiery Devil's Island.

Endless Upgrades: You can customize your ride with 16 different power-ups and various skins to show off your style. Flash vs. Mobile: Which One Should You Play?

While many grew up playing the original Flash version on sites like Kongregate or Friv, a modernized mobile version is now available on Google Play and the App Store.

The mobile remake introduces 1v5 multiplayer and more streamlined upgrades, though some veteran players still prefer the "no-nonsense" feel of the original PC version. Whether you're playing for nostalgia on a browser or competing globally on your phone, Renegade Racing remains a masterclass in casual, high-speed entertainment. Method 2: Flashpoint Archive (For Hardcore Gamers)

If you want the exact Friv experience (including the old UI), download BlueMaxima's Flashpoint.

  • This is a 1GB+ launcher that saves 70,000 Flash games.
  • Inside Flashpoint, search "Renegade Racing." You can play the original .SWF file with all sounds and mechanics intact.
